Bears must contain Cardinals run game

Chris Johnson signed with the Cardinals in August after spending his first seven NFL seasons with the Titans (2008-13) and Jets (2014). He rushed for at least 1,000 yards in all six of his seasons with Tennessee, including 2,006 yards in 2009.

“Chris Johnson has been around a long time,” said Bears defensive coordinator Vic Fangio. “Everybody knows he’s a really fast player. That one time with Tennessee, he had that great season and was a big part of their offense.

“I think he’ll take advantage of this opportunity and try to shine again and show everybody that he’s back to what he was.
